Author: simonetripodi
Date: Thu Feb 16 14:11:00 2012
New Revision: 1244983

URL: http://svn.apache.org/viewvc?rev=1244983&view=rev
Log:
removed unused/unresolvable imports

Modified:
    
incubator/directmemory/trunk/directmemory-cache/src/test/java/org/apache/directmemory/serialization/DummyPojoSerializer.java

Modified: 
incubator/directmemory/trunk/directmemory-cache/src/test/java/org/apache/directmemory/serialization/DummyPojoSerializer.java
URL: 
http://svn.apache.org/viewvc/incubator/directmemory/trunk/directmemory-cache/src/test/java/org/apache/directmemory/serialization/DummyPojoSerializer.java?rev=1244983&r1=1244982&r2=1244983&view=diff
==============================================================================
--- 
incubator/directmemory/trunk/directmemory-cache/src/test/java/org/apache/directmemory/serialization/DummyPojoSerializer.java
 (original)
+++ 
incubator/directmemory/trunk/directmemory-cache/src/test/java/org/apache/directmemory/serialization/DummyPojoSerializer.java
 Thu Feb 16 14:11:00 2012
@@ -19,11 +19,9 @@ package org.apache.directmemory.serializ
  * under the License.
  */
 
-import static com.dyuproject.protostuff.LinkedBuffer.allocate;
-import static com.dyuproject.protostuff.ProtostuffIOUtil.toByteArray;
-import static com.dyuproject.protostuff.runtime.RuntimeSchema.getSchema;
-
+import java.io.ByteArrayOutputStream;
 import java.io.IOException;
+import java.io.ObjectOutputStream;
 
 import org.apache.directmemory.measures.Ram;
 import org.apache.directmemory.misc.DummyPojo;
@@ -38,8 +36,19 @@ public final class DummyPojoSerializer
 
     public DummyPojoSerializer()
     {
-        data = toByteArray( pojo, getSchema( DummyPojo.class ),
-                                             allocate( 2048 ) );
+        ByteArrayOutputStream baos = new ByteArrayOutputStream();
+        try
+        {
+            ObjectOutputStream oos = new ObjectOutputStream( baos );
+            oos.writeObject( pojo );
+            oos.flush();
+            oos.close();
+        }
+        catch ( Exception e )
+        {
+            // should not happen
+        }
+        data = baos.toByteArray();
     }
 
     @Override


Reply via email to